Restaurant Name: La Villa de Poulbot
We were walking along Montmartre when we saw this little place in a corner. It did not look fantastic when we first saw it, but menus were interesting, but there was no foreigners at all in the place, so we gave it a try.
And God, one of the best meals there. The waiter was so friendly, he just arrived from Spain, and we chat for a while (I really missed that lol ... at the other restaurants none talked, waiters just did their job, and well.. I am not used at all....)
The food was great. we took menus of 18 Euros each, and two jugs of wine, one from sauvignon for the starters (pate and salmon) and some Bordeaux for the lamb ....
Deserts were hand made delicious.
All for 55 Euros two people

Restaurant Name: Pachyderme
We had magret de canard and filet mignon, and tarts for desert, no starters at that prices lol. the wine was not so good for the price we paid (21 Euros for a Bordeaux that did not deserve, really)
This was our first restaurant there, expensive, but we wanted to treated ourselves, after a hard day, busy around Paris
Expensive ... but nice atmosphere, the lounge for a drink deserves the visit, more than the restaurant, but one good thing, we did not had to order any water, as they keep on providing us with free water all the time

Restaurant Name: Chez Clement
The food was great, the atmosphere nice, after we changed, as they sit us at the entrance, close to the door, and every minute someone opened the door, and it was freezing.... lol..
Also it shock me, as the tables and sits where more appropriate for a coffee and relax than sitting for a dinner. (I am getting old, and I do better digestions sitting properly hehehe), but I would recommend it.
Stace took the formule of Ribs (Rotisserie) that included desert for 16 Euros, and I took a faux filet, including wine, all was around 50 Euros for the two of us.
